awe

IPA: /ɔː/

KK: /ɔ/

noun

Definition: A strong feeling of respect and amazement, often mixed with fear or wonder, usually in response to something powerful or beautiful.

Example: The audience was filled with awe as the magician performed his incredible tricks.

transitive verb

Definition: To fill someone with a feeling of great respect and wonder.

Example: The breathtaking view of the mountains awed everyone in the group.

awed

IPA: /ɔːd/

KK: /ɔd/

adjective

Definition: Feeling a mix of wonder and respect, often in response to something impressive or powerful.

Example: The audience was awed by the magician's incredible performance.

verb

Definition: To feel a strong sense of wonder or amazement, often mixed with fear or respect.

Example: She was awed by the beauty of the mountains.

awesomely

IPA: /ˈɔːsəmlɪ/

KK: /ˈɔːsəmlɪ/

adverb

Definition: In a way that causes great admiration or wonder.

Example: The performance was awesomely impressive, leaving the audience in awe.

awesomeness

IPA: /ˈɔːsəmnəs/

KK: /ˈɔːsəmnəs/

noun

Definition: The quality of being impressive or inspiring admiration.

Example: The awesomeness of the sunset took my breath away.

awestricken

IPA: /ˈɔːstrɪkən/

KK: /ˈɔːstrɪkən/

adjective

Definition: Feeling a strong sense of wonder or amazement, often mixed with fear or respect.

Example: The awestricken crowd watched the fireworks light up the night sky.

awestruck

IPA: /ˈɔːstrʌk/

KK: /ˈɔːstrʌk/

adjective

Definition: Feeling a mix of wonder and amazement, often in response to something impressive or overwhelming.

Example: She stood awestruck in front of the magnificent waterfall.
